KARACHI: Even almost one year after the induction of the present Government, which is committed to the establishment of an egalitarian and just social order, the state of the economy remains gloomy. Pakistan’s economy had received very hard knocks due to a protracted civil war and war with India which resulted in the loss of the East Pakistan market. Moreover, the introduction of various reforms in an already depressed economy had a “shock effect”.

Not all economic ills however, can be laid at the door of the Government, for outside pulls and pressures on the economy have been stupendous. — Correspondent

[Meanwhile, as reported by news agencies from Larkana,] the Shahanshah of Iran and President Bhutto today [Jan 17] went for duck shooting at Langh Lake, about 14 miles from here. Earlier, the Shahanshah, accompanied by President Bhutto … was received at the Langh Lake field by the Chief Minister of Sind who hosted a post-shikar lunch in honour of the distinguished guest. Later, the Royal guest and President Bhutto left for Moenjodaro to see the excavations and Museum of the world famous Indus Valley civilisation. The Shahanshah was shown a map indicating three trade routes… .
